Here is my setting detail:
Phone A: Partition = "internal", CSS = "Site1-all", CFB/CFNA to VM.
VM ports: Partition = "internal", CSS = "Site1-all".
VM Pilot: CSS = "none"
Analysis:
- I can access VM via message button
- call from phone B to A can be diverted to VM when is not answered.
- Unity can dialout to internal and external number.
in summary I don;t see the funtionality of CSS in VM Pilot Conifguration page. I thought setting "none" CSS would restrict it from dialing a configured partition(s). I use CM 3.3(5)sr1. Anyone can enlighten me? thanks

I won't take credit for this one because Wes straightened it out when I was having a problem. I hope he'll correct me if I've got it wrong.
The VM Pilot CCS is used when you check the VM box on the line configuration page. If you put anything in the destination field, then it uses the CSS you've selected.
You'll have to check to see what gets checked if you push FwdAll and then the messages button and/or your vm pilot number.
